About Magic Breakfast

Magic Breakfast exists to ensure that no child is too hungry to learn. Every school day, we provide nutritious breakfasts to over 300,000 children and young people across England and Scotland, working with schools in areas of greatest disadvantage. With 2.7 million children at risk of hunger in the UK, too many arrive at school without the fuel they need to concentrate, engage and succeed. Our work removes hunger as a barrier to learning — quietly, respectfully and without stigma. We are now entering an exciting new phase as we launch Nourishing Futures, our long-term strategy to grow our impact, respond to changing policy and funding landscapes, and reimagine breakfast spaces as places where children can truly thrive.

To help deliver this strategy, we’re seeking an analytical and collaborative Management Accountant to strengthen our financial insight, planning and decision-making capability.

About the Role

Reporting to the Head of Finance, the Management Accountant plays a central role in transforming high-quality data into clear, decision-ready financial insight. You will own Magic Breakfast’s management reporting, budgeting and forecasting frameworks, ensuring that financial information supports effective planning at departmental and organisational level. Acting as a bridge between transactional finance, financial accounting and emerging business partnering, this role is critical to improving financial discipline, transparency and impact across the organisation. This is an ideal opportunity for a proactive management accountant who enjoys working closely with stakeholders, improving reporting and helping non-finance colleagues understand the story behind the numbers. The role is fully remote, with occasional travel throughout England and Scotland as required.

Key Responsibilities

  • Produce monthly management accounts including P&L, balance sheet summaries, cashflow insights and KPIs
  • Own and continuously improve the management reporting framework to ensure clarity, relevance and usefulness
  • Provide insightful variance analysis and tailored commentary for budget holders and senior leaders
  • Develop enhanced narrative and visual reporting for leadership and trustee packs
  • Work closely with the Financial Accountant to ensure alignment between management and statutory reporting

Budgeting, Forecasting & Financial Planning

  • Lead the annual budgeting process end-to-end, including timetables, assumptions, templates and consolidation
  • Support budget holders to translate operational plans into realistic financial forecasts
  • Contribute to the development of financial and non-financial KPIs
  • Proactively identify risks, opportunities and cost-saving initiatives

Funding & Commercial Support

  • Support funding applications by preparing and reviewing budgets for grant bids and proposals
  • Monitor and report on restricted funds from a management reporting perspective
  • Produce financial models to support commercial relationships and decision-making
  • Undertake first-stage financial review of commercial participator agreements, escalating where required

Financial Capability & Continuous Improvement

  • Design and deliver budget holder training and ongoing financial literacy support
  • Act as a financial sounding board for non-finance teams
  • Improve management reporting within finance systems and reporting tools (e.g. Business Central, Power BI)
  • Identify opportunities for automation, improved data quality and reporting efficiency
  • Support finance systems enhancements, testing and implementation

About You

We’re looking for someone who combines strong technical skills with empathy, curiosity and a commitment to using finance as a tool for impact. You will ideally have:

  • A recognised accounting qualification (ACA, ACCA, CIMA or equivalent) (Part-qualified or qualified by experience also considered)
  • Solid experience in management accounting, budgeting and forecasting
  • Experience owning and improving reporting frameworks within complex organisations
  • Strong Excel skills and experience working with ERP systems (Business Central desirable)
  • The ability to create clear, compelling financial insight for non-finance audiences
